FIFA World Cup: Sweden beat South Korea by 1-0 in group F clash
 
Japan 18 June 2018(Agencies)
In the FIFA World Cup, Sweden beat South Korea 1-0 in a group F clash at Nizhny Novgorod stadium today. Sweden's Andreas Granquist converted a penalty into a goal in the 65 minute of the game.

The other group G match is now underway between Belgium and World Cup debutantes at Fisht Stadium in Sochi.

In the third encounter, England will open their world cup campaign against Tunisia in the historic city of Volgograd at 11.30 PM tonight.

England, winners on football's biggest stage more than half a century ago haven't won a knock-out match in any tournament since 2006.

Tomorrow, first encounter will take place between Columbia and Japan at 5.30 PM. In another match Poland will clash with Senegal at 8.30 PM and Russia will take on Egypt at 11.30 PM
